而管理这些数据,尤其是结构化数据,MySQL无疑是一个广泛被采用的选择
作为一款开源的关系型数据库管理系统,MySQL以其稳定性、易用性和强大的功能赢得了全球开发者的青睐
更重要的是,MySQL支持多种操作系统平台,无论是Windows、Linux还是macOS,都能轻松应对
本文将详细探讨在不同平台上安装MySQL的要点和步骤,以展现其跨平台的优势
一、Windows平台上的MySQL安装 对于Windows用户来说,安装MySQL通常是最直观的
MySQL官方提供了图形化的安装程序,用户只需下载对应版本的安装包,然后按照提示一步步进行即可
在安装过程中,用户可以选择安装类型(典型、自定义)、配置服务器选项(如端口号、数据存放位置等),以及设置root用户的密码
安装完成后,MySQL服务会自动启动,用户便可以通过MySQL客户端工具或命令行界面来管理和操作数据库了
二、Linux平台上的MySQL安装 Linux作为开源操作系统的代表,与MySQL的结合可谓是天作之合
在Linux上安装MySQL,通常有两种主要方法:通过包管理器安装和从源码编译安装
对于像Ubuntu这样的基于Debian的发行版,用户可以使用apt包管理器来安装MySQL
只需几条简单的命令,如`sudo apt update`、`sudo apt install mysql-server`,即可完成安装
而对于像CentOS这样的基于RPM的发行版,则可以使用yum或dnf包管理器来进行安装
从源码编译安装MySQL虽然步骤相对复杂,但它允许用户进行更多的自定义设置,比如选择特定的存储引擎、优化编译选项等
这对于需要高度定制化MySQL环境的用户来说是非常有价值的
三、macOS平台上的MySQL安装 对于macOS用户,安装MySQL同样简便
用户可以选择使用Homebrew这样的包管理器来安装,也可以直接从MySQL官方网站下载适用于macOS的安装包
安装过程中,用户可以根据自己的需求进行配置,如选择是否安装MySQL Workbench(MySQL官方提供的可视化管理工具)等
安装完成后,用户便可以在macOS上畅享MySQL带来的便捷与高效了
四、跨平台安装的注意事项 虽然MySQL支持多种操作系统平台,但在安装过程中还是有一些共通的注意事项需要用户留意
1.版本选择:不同平台上的MySQL版本可能存在差异,用户在安装前应仔细核对所需版本与平台兼容性
2.系统要求:确保操作系统满足MySQL的最低系统要求,包括内存、磁盘空间等
3.安全性设置:在安装过程中,务必设置强密码以保护数据库安全,并考虑启用防火墙等安全措施
4.备份与恢复:在安装新版本的MySQL之前,建议备份现有数据库以防数据丢失
5.错误处理:安装过程中可能会遇到各种错误提示,用户应根据错误日志进行排查和解决
五、结语 MySQL的跨平台特性使其成为数据管理的理想选择
无论是在企业环境还是个人项目中,无论是Windows、Linux还是macOS,MySQL都能提供稳定、高效的数据存储和检索服务
通过本文的介绍,相信读者已经对在不同平台上安装MySQL有了更加清晰的认识
在未来的数据驱动世界中,掌握MySQL的安装与配置无疑将为个人职业发展增添一抹亮色